What should i do about amending my refund for a 1098-T form

I just filed my 2015 refund the other day and i did not put in my 1098-T form. I went to try and amend it but once i did it told me my refund total was (approx.) $400, when originally it was (approx.) $4000 (before i amended it). Can someone explain what is happening? also will filing the amendment cause a delay on my refund that is already filed.? someone told me that i could wait for my refund to be received then file the amendment. What should i do?

You will need to amend your taxes filing Form 1040X, but amending for 2015 will not be finalized until February 11. See this TurboTax support FAQ on amending a tax return. It will be updated as the 1040X becomes available -https://ttlc.intuit.com/replies/3288565

Also note:

  • Before starting to amend the tax return, wait for the tax refund to be received or the taxes due to be paid and processed by the IRS.
    *You're free to cash your refund check or spend it once you have it. You don't need to wait for your amendment to finish processing, which can take another 3-4 months.
    *If you owe money after amending, you'll just include payment with your mailed amendment form.
    *And if your amendment results in a second refund, you'll get a check for the additional amount.
  • An amended return, Form 1040X, can only be printed and mailed to the IRS, it cannot be e-filed.  
  • The IRS will take 12 weeks or longer to process an amended tax return.
  • 3 weeks after you mailed your amendment, you can start tracking its progress at the IRS Where's My Amended Return? site.
